**Action item AI-14 (owner: platform team, due end of sprint):** During the Lanternmoth outage we discovered that three third-party fonts were fetched at build time from an external mirror that went offline, breaking CI for six hours. We must vendor all font assets into the `assets/vendored` directory, pin checksums, and document the license for each file. As a new contractor, please review the vendoring checklist carefully before adding any font. The full procedure is documented on the internal page below.

wiki page, kahog-hahig: https://vault.zemvargrid.internal/display/deploy/repo/settings/merge_requests/job/settings/6f3b933774dbc5320a4daa18

Adds backpressure to the Pinloft notification fan-out worker. Previously, a burst from the digest scheduler could flood the delivery queue and starve transactional sends. This PR introduces a token bucket per channel plus a shed threshold that drops low-priority digests when the queue depth spikes. New folks: read the worker loop in fanout.rs before reviewing. Rollout is behind the `fanout_bp` flag in staging first. Defaults were chosen from last month's load tests, as follows.

tuning constants:
WEIGHTS = {
    "normir": 304,
    "quenix": 35,
}

Subject: Canary gating ownership change

Effective this sprint, ownership of the canary deploy gating rules for the Fernwick platform moves off my plate. The gates themselves are unchanged: error-rate threshold, latency ceiling, and the manual security hold remain in force. For your review records, all future gate modifications will be approved by the individual named below.

named custodian: Druion Kelix Brivan